When LXX (en kairwi) construes it as related to 't, "time,” in my opinion the
translator was guessing. I agree that it is a (maybe dialectical) variant of
‘ws, “to come and help.” The t/s interchange is common(both are
alveolars), and the meaning appears again in MHeb and fits the Isaiah context
well. I’ll stipulate, however, that Joel 4:11 isn’t strong support.

Personally I find a derivation from “to answer” less convincing, since it
seems to require a sort of combination of consonant confusion and
haplography, and it's less clear why the "weary" would need "answering"
rather than "helping."
